From the Pastor
This coming Sunday we celebrate what is called "Good Shepherd" Sunday.  Jesus is the Good Shepherd.   He shows his goodness for the sheep in that he loves, cares, and provides for them. 
 
The Good Shepherd knows his sheep, but how do the sheep know their shepherd?  The sheep have come to know and recognize their shepherd by his call.  His call to the sheep, to us, through his holy Word and his blessed Sacraments.  Through this call we have come to know Jesus as our own Good Shepherd.

Confessional Room 
The resource of our confessional room is being used and appreciated by our members. How blessed we are to have the promise of our Lord Jesus Christ in His Easter evening appearance: "Jesus said to [the Apostles] again, "'Peace be with you. As the Father has sent me, even so I am sending you.' And when he had said this, he breathed on them and said to them, 'Receive the Holy Spirit. If you forgive the sins of any, they are forgiven them; if you withhold forgiveness from any, it is withheld'" (Jn 20:21-23). The image of the stained glass tells us that story. Jesus says away our sin in holy absolution. The room is available to you when you would like to pray. An Elder can give you access between services. You can check with church office at other times and our staff will give you access. You can use the room for confession by appointment with one of the pastors.
